WebMay 18, 2016 · Later, a petition under Article 226 was filed by Chandrima Das a practicing advocate of Calcutta high court against railway board to seek compensation for Hanufa Khatun. It was contended that Hanufa Khatun being a foreign national is not entitled to compensation as no constitutional right were violated.
